The conflicts between Hamas and Israel in the Middle East they are raging, having left behind thousands of dead and even more wounded.

Naturally, this situation has also affected sports, with most of its teams Israel to “get out of their way” looking for solutions so that they can compete in European competitions.

Apparently, in basketball at least, the solution was found. In particular, the Israeli clubs are expected to play their European home matches in Cyprus, but behind closed doors, as announced by the president of Cyprus Basketball Federation, Andreas Mouzouridis. All that remains is for the specific plan to be approved by FIBA.

We remind you that many teams had already been transferred to Cyprus, including the Maccabi Tel Aviv, so that they can continue their training and preparation. Now, both Maccabi and Hapoel Holon, Hapoel Halil, Bnei Herzliya and Nes Ziona will play their home European matches in Cyprus, until further notice.

As for their away matches, they will continue to take place as normal, with very strict security measures, as is expected to happen at OAKA, in tonight’s (20/10) match of Panathinaikou against the Maccabi.
